Lee Volvo; Lee Preowned; Lee Imported Cars, Inc. abused & mistreated; false promises Wellesley Massachusetts .....

On Monday, March 31, I entered the dealer showroom at Lee Preowned, met Fred Stoudemire, and inquired about a Volvo wagon with all wheel drive and a 3rd row seat. Fred assured me that a 3rd row seat could be added to any Volvo wagon and he had a few on the lot.

I test drove a 1999 V70XC AWD and began the price negotiations with Fred. When we agreed on a price including the addition of a 3rd row seat, it turned out to be the same price as a similar 2000 model. I told Fred I liked the 2000 but wanted to show my wife at home. He suggested I take the car home to show her and I did.

Later, when I returned the car, I said I would take it for an additional $490 discount. The sales manager agreed if I promised to “take delivery" no later than Wednesday, April 2. I agreed as long as they would assure me that the car would be ready at that time and they did. I left a deposit of $2500 and set a time of 10am on Wednesday to pick up the car.

On Wednesday at 10am, I arrived at the dealership along with my wife and 3 year-old son. I was greeted and ushered into the finance guy’s office (Kevin Sallese). I signed all of the pertinent documents and left a check for the balance with Kevin. After waiting an additional 15 minutes, Fred returned and stated that the additional seat was not installed. He suggested we take a loaner car and he would deliver our new car later that afternoon. We were very disappointed but agreed and proceeded to load the child’s car seat into the loaner sedan and left the dealership.

Later that day, Fred called my wife and told her that the seat was not ordered at all and that it would be another day before the car would be ready. After hearing this, I suspected that the dealership had no intention of installing the seat until the car was paid for in order to cover themselves in case we backed out of the deal. My suspicion was confirmed when I called the dealership and spoke to another salesman (said his name was Jeff) who stated that “well, sometimes people cancel the deal after leaving a deposit." I then spoke to Fred who said the seat would arrive by UPS at 11am on Thursday, April 3 and would take three hours to install. He made arrangements to call my wife Thursday afternoon to coordinate delivery of the car to her.

By 4:30pm on Thursday, no one from Lee Preowned had called. I called Fred to see what was going on. He put my call on hold to check, then without notice, transferred me to the Service department. I then spoke to Matt who said the seat arrived at 2:30pm and his people were working on it but couldn’t be expected to work late to finish the job. He said that they would try, but made no guarantee and didn’t sound very confident. At 6pm, I called the service department at Lee and was transferred several times and disconnected. I then called Fred in Sales and told him to find out the status. He said he would walk over to the Service department and call me back. Fred called back to say the job was “half finished and no one was in the Service department." Resigned to the fact that I would not have my new car for another day, I told him to call me as soon as he knew when the car would be delivered.

On Friday morning at 8am, after several attempts, I finally spoke to someone in the Service department who said the car would be ready by noon. Fred finally delivered it just after noon.

I understand the reasoning behind waiting for payment before modifying the vehicle. However, I would have gladly provided a non-refundable deposit to cover the cost of the modification if the parties involved would have only been up-front with me. The result was the creation of a good deal of stress and a major inconvenience for my family.
